I've been on several NCL cruises that have flexible dinner dining and you never sit with other guests unless you request such. I'm confused how the DCL dining actually works. I read that they assign you to a table with certain people and a certain waitstaff that follows you around through all the restaurants. However, then it says I can choose to eat roomservice or one of the casual dining options. If I chose that, are my tablemates then left with a half empty table? Also, what are the chances of not being seated with others if going as a couple? I absolutely have no interest in trying to come up with small talk with a group of strangers. And this is the reason that I have not ever been able to actually take a cruise on DCL despite really wanting to. Thoughts and advice are much appreciated. Thank you!
